12 W button (pause/cancel button)
The printer enters pause status if this is pressed while printing. To release the pause status, press the W button again, or
select Pause Cancel on the screen and then press the Z button. To cancel print jobs being processed, select Job Cancel on
the screen and then press the Z button.
Pressing this button when menus are displayed closes the menus and returns the printer to ready status.
13
button (media feed button)
When the printer is in the ready state, you can feed the media to the cut position by pressing this button and then Z.
See "Cutting Media" on page 50.
When printing is in progress, you can use this button to adjust media feed.
See "Feed Adjustment" on page 73.

Understanding the Display

1 Messages
Displays the printer's status, operation, and error messages.
See "When a Message is Displayed" on page 120.
2 Media info
From left to right, this display shows the selected media, platen gap, media width, and media remaining.
If a media setting bank number created with this printer is selected as the print media, the number (from 1 to 30) will
be displayed. When RIP Settings is selected, 0 will be displayed.
